Note: 41.4 when using HS9Z-A62.<br />
The tensile strength of the HS9Z-A62 actuator is<br />
100N. When tensile force exceeding 100N is<br />
expected, use the HS9Z-A62S actuator, which<br />
has a mounting plate.<br />
• Actuator Mounting Reference Position<br />
As shown in the figure on the right, the mounting reference position of the actuator<br />
when inserted in the interlock switch is:<br />
The actuator stop on the actuator lightly touches the interlock switch.<br />
Note: After mounting the actuator, remove the actuator stop from the actuator.<br />
